The County entered into an agreement with the Contractor to expand a three-mile stretch of road. According to the Contractor’s expert, the contract established a “baseline schedule … created by the County’s engineer,” which showed a starting date with unhindered access along the area of the road where the utilities were located.

The primary advantage of JOC has historically been is the flexibility permitted in ordered quantities and delivery scheduling. A public agency can place orders with one or more contractors when the actual need appears and received on-demand services from a vetted service provider.
